...urine feces? If someone lived in a house that the floors, carpet etc was covered in dog cat pee and feces... all over the house... breathing it in for years... what are the health problems-hazards that would arise from that???

You could get respiratory issues like asthma, parasites (tapeworms, hookworms, etc), bacterial infections, and toxiplasmosis from the cats. Not a good environment for the pets or the people to be sure.
